A meat popsicle exists and it actually sounds pretty awesome

When summer rolls around, the first thing we do is stock up on refreshing popsicles. The great thing about popsicles is that they come in many flavors, even meat! That’s right, you read that correctly: meat. As in, a beef-broth popsicle. Despite your probable skepticism, these beef popsicles are a real thing, sold for $4 a pop at  Springbone Kitchen in NYC.

Before you turn your nose up at this popsicle, know that it includes some sweet and delicious ingredients that you’d find in regular, non-meat popsicles, like coconut milk, pomegranate juice, raspberry puree, and maple syrup. According to Springbone’s founder Jordan Feldman, you don’t even taste the meat because it’s “totally overwhelmed by the other flavors.” Okay, we can maybe get on board.

But if that’s the case, why add the beef broth in at all, then? Well, apparently the reason for the broth is because it has numerous health benefits, like improving the dewiness of your complexion, and making your hair super shiny. Feldman started drinking the broth after a physical injury, and it worked wonders. So naturally his next idea was to make beef-broth popsicles. Duh!

There’s no telling yet whether these popsicles will be the next health food trend or not, but we must admit, they do sound tempting. Each popsicle contains one-third of a cup of beef-broth, which is not a lot, though still enough for a quickie health kick (that will also cool you down!).
